What Are Active Roblox Codes for Robux and Items?
Active Roblox codes are short combinations of letters and numbers that Roblox or its official partners release for a limited time. When you enter them on the official redemption page, you get free rewards things like avatar clothing, accessories, in-game currency, or special event items. They're different from game-specific codes (like codes inside Brookhaven or Blade Ball). These are platform-wide Roblox promo codes and item codes that work on the main Roblox website.
Some codes give cosmetic rewards. Others give small amounts of Robux or exclusive limited-time items tied to brand partnerships, events, or Roblox celebrations. Think of them as coupon codes except for your Roblox avatar.
Where Can I Redeem Roblox Promo Codes?
You redeem all official Roblox codes at one place:
- Go to roblox.com/promocodes
- Log into your Roblox account
- Enter the code in the text box
- Click Redeem
If the code is valid and still active, you'll see a success message and the item will appear in your inventory. If it's expired or misspelled, Roblox will tell you the code is invalid. Always double-check capitalization most codes are case-sensitive.

Can You Really Get Free Robux from Promo Codes?
This is where most players get misled. Roblox almost never releases promo codes that give free Robux directly. If a website or YouTube video promises "10,000 free Robux just enter this code," it's a scam full stop.
Here's what's actually true:
- Official Roblox promo codes give avatar items and accessories, not Robux
- Some Roblox experiences (games within Roblox) have their own codes that give in-game currency, but that's not Robux it's game-specific currency
- Roblox gift card codes give Robux, but those are purchased, not free
- Microsoft Rewards previously offered Robux as a redemption option through point accumulation this is a legitimate way to earn small amounts over time
Bottom line: if someone asks you to enter your Roblox password to "verify" you before giving you free Robux, close that page immediately. That's a phishing attempt.
Why Do Some Codes Stop Working?
Roblox codes have expiration dates. Sometimes they last weeks, sometimes just hours during a live event. Here are the main reasons a code might not work anymore:
- It expired. Most event codes have a set end date.
- You already redeemed it. Each code can only be used once per account.
- It was fake. Many codes floating around on social media were never real to begin with.
- It's for a specific game, not the main platform. A Brookhaven code won't work on roblox.com/promocodes.
- Typo or formatting error. Codes are case-sensitive and can't have extra spaces.

How Often Does Roblox Release New Codes?
There's no fixed schedule. New promo codes typically drop during:
- Roblox events (like the Bloxy Awards, Egg Hunt, or Metaverse Champions)
- Brand collaborations (Netflix, Spotify, Amazon, Gucci, Nike, etc.)
- Milestone celebrations (Roblox's birthday, player count milestones)
- Seasonal updates (summer, Halloween, winter holidays)
In 2025 and into 2026, Roblox has leaned more heavily into brand partnerships. These often come with limited-time accessories you can't buy in the Avatar Shop making the codes especially valuable to collectors.
What's the Difference Between Promo Codes and Item Codes?
These terms get mixed up a lot, but they're not the same thing on Roblox.
Promo Codes
Redeemed at roblox.com/promocodes. Usually released by Roblox officially or through partners. Give avatar items, sometimes tied to experiences like Island of Move or Mansion of Wonder.
Item Codes (Toy Codes)
These come inside physical Roblox toys sold at retail stores. You scratch off a panel on the packaging to reveal a code, then redeem it at roblox.com/toys/redeem. These give exclusive virtual items you can't get any other way. Some of these items become highly valuable over time on the Roblox marketplace.
Game-Specific Codes
These only work inside a particular Roblox experience. Developers release them on their social media or Discord servers. For example, a Blade Ball code gives you spins or coins inside that game not on the Roblox platform itself.

How to Avoid Roblox Code Scams
The free Robux space is crawling with scams. Here's how to protect yourself:
- Never enter your password on a third-party site. Legit codes are redeemed on roblox.com only.
- Ignore "code generators." There is no such thing as a Robux code generator. They're all fake and designed to steal accounts or install malware.
- Be skeptical of YouTube thumbnails showing 999,999 Robux. They use inflated numbers to get clicks.
- Don't download apps or browser extensions claiming to give free Robux. Some contain spyware.
- Only trust codes from sources that test and verify them. Random social media comments are not reliable.
Roblox's own support page confirms that they will never ask for your password to redeem a code. If something feels off, it probably is.

Common Mistakes When Redeeming Roblox Codes
Players run into the same issues over and over. Here's what to watch for:
- Entering game codes on the promo page. A King Legacy code won't work at roblox.com/promocodes.
- Adding extra spaces before or after the code. Copy-paste is your friend.
- Using lowercase when the code is uppercase. Most codes are case-sensitive.
- Trying to redeem on the mobile app. The promo code redemption page works best in a browser.
- Expecting Robux from promo codes. Set your expectations these give items, not currency (in almost all cases).
What Are the Rarest Free Items from Roblox Codes?
Some code-based items become collector's items over time because they're tied to one-time events. A few notable examples:
- Chipotle Boorito items from past Chipotle collaborations
- Gucci Garden accessories from the Gucci event (briefly free, now highly sought after)
- Star Wars Crossover items released during Star Wars celebrations
- Spotify shoulder accessories from the Spotify Island launch
These items aren't redeemable anymore, but they show why grabbing codes while they're active matters. Today's free hat could be tomorrow's rare collectible.
